Multi-Family Property Tax Exemption

Purpose

The purpose of the Multi-Family Residential Property Tax Exemption Program is to encourage the development of multi-family housing and mixed-use development within Lynnwood's City Center Sub-Regional Area. The program exempts property taxes for eight or twelve years and applies to both apartments and condominium units.

Limits on Exemption

The property tax exemption applies only to residential apartments and condominiums within the City Center Sub-Area Plan boundary. The value of the land and the non-qualifying improvements does not qualify for the exemption. The program summary and Ordinances #2961 and #2681 provide further information regarding the parameters of the exemption.

Eligibility

The applicant must be the owner of the property and the property must be located within the boundaries of the City Center Area. An application may be submitted year-round. Once the project is granted the tax exemption, construction must be completed within 3 years. The project applicant is required to enter into a contract agreement with the City of Lynnwood, establishing specific requirements for completion and acceptance of the project. If the owner sells the property after the tax exemption has been granted, the exemption stays with the property and is transferred to the new owner.
